LINUX.ORG.RU

Таблица из Git клиентов.

 ,


0

1

Я собрал практически всех Git клиентов в одну таблицу. Можете её дополнить.

NameLanguageGUI
Git Colapythonqt
Magit?terminal
Qlientc++qt
Klientc++qt
MeGitJava?
GitAheadc++qt
GitG??
UnGitjs?
FuGitIVEvimscript?
lazyGitgo?
Guitarc++qt
GitUI?terminal
Gigglecgtk+
Aurees??
Fiend??
Breezeshellterminal
Vinepythonqt
GitGuipython?
Gittyupc++qt
GitOnicpython?
GitNuroKotlin?
Glintrust?

Я собрал практически всех Git клиентов в одну таблицу

И ни одного, которым можно пользоваться. Где кракен, где саблайм?

И зачем?

P.S. Очень похож на виртуала Конленова.

vvn_black ★★★★★
()
Последнее исправление: vvn_black (всего исправлений: 2)

Характеристики выбраны специально для фанбоев, язык и графический тулкит, кого ж заботит функциональность.

Magit, кстати, для emacs, а не для терминала.

Begemoth ★★★★★
()
Ответ на: комментарий от Andreezy

Честно говоря никогда ими не пользовался.

Ну в принципе они нафиг не нужны… кроме просмотра дерева коммитов. А для этого tig весьма хорош.

mord0d ★★★★★
()

terminal

Если уж указываешь qt/gtk, то будь добр и для отрисовки TUI указывать тулкит. Сейчас это ncurses, slang и ещё пачка всякого разной степени готовности.

mord0d ★★★★★
()

Я собрал практически всех Git клиентов в одну таблицу. Можете её дополнить.

Зачем и для чего? Я вижу только одно применение - по кейвордам банить посты, чтобы не читать про пердоленье неосиляторов git с написанными такими же неосиляторами кривыми мордочками.

slovazap ★★★★★
()

Не вижу никакого смысла во всех этих утилитах. Это для тех, кто не освоил git, не занимается работой. В рабочих процессах всё это не нужно.

Нужно и используется только:

  1. Командная строка, где всё просто, наглядно, автоматизируется, легко повторяется по истории.
  2. tig
  3. Встроенная поддержка в редакторе/IDE, чтобы быстро закоммитить и запушить без обращения к командной строке, и быстро поглядеть git blame. Ну, и ещё мержить/ребейсить в PyCharm по несколько проще, чем используя комстроку и отдельные утилиты.
emorozov
()